
A study investigated the safety of Maraviroc, a CCR5 antagonist, as a potential therapeutic option for post-stroke depression (PSD). In this 10-week open-label study, ten patients received 300 mg of Maraviroc daily, with an additional eight weeks of monitoring. The primary outcome was the occurrence of serious treatment-emergent adverse events (TEAEs). Maraviroc was well tolerated with no serious adverse events. The Montgomery-Asberg Depression Rating Scale (MADRS) scores significantly improved, suggesting Maraviroc's potential efficacy in treating PSD.
